Enhanced Support Services for Individuals with Dual Diagnoses in Washington
Washington state faces a pressing need for enhanced support services for individuals with dual diagnoses of substance use and mental health disorders. With one in five adults experiencing a mental health condition and over 7% qualifying for substance use treatment, there is a substantial overlap in these populations. This duality presents unique challenges within the state’s correctional facilities, where individuals often do not receive adequate care tailored to their specific needs.
In Washington, particularly in urban centers like Seattle, the prevalence of mental health disorders combined with substance use issues is staggering. Many individuals are caught in a cycle of incarceration, often awaiting appropriate assessments and treatments. This situation is further aggravated by a fragmented health care system and a lack of trained professionals equipped to address the complexities of dual diagnoses in a correctional setting.
With the proposed grant funding, Washington aims to implement comprehensive support services that integrate care strategies tailored specifically for individuals with co-occurring disorders. This initiative recognizes the need for a holistic approach that addresses both mental health and substance use issues in a synchronized manner, which research has shown to improve treatment efficacy. Through collaboration with local treatment providers, Washington can establish multidisciplinary teams capable of assessing individuals’ needs and delivering targeted interventions.
A critical outcome of this funding will be to reduce the rates of recidivism among this vulnerable population. Studies indicate that individuals who receive integrated care are more likely to achieve long-lasting recovery and less likely to return to incarceration. Thus, establishing enhanced support services not only addresses immediate health needs but also lays a foundation for sustainable recovery pathways aligned with Washington's emphasis on public health and safety.
Moreover, in the diverse landscape of Washington, where cultural competencies play a crucial role in healthcare access, integrating treatment models that cater to a variety of backgrounds can ensure that support services are effective and equitable. By focusing on tailored interventions for dual diagnoses, Washington hopes to significantly improve recovery outcomes and reduce the stigma associated with mental health and substance use disorders.
